Received my Ocean One Build Confirmation email late last night!! Looks like my build for the Fisker Ocean One will lock on January 02, 2023. My previously selected exterior color, interior color and wheels were not saved. Need to do that now!!

We Have Great News Sean

We are finalizing your Fisker Ocean One vehicle build with the team at our carbon-neutral manufacturing facility on January 02, 2023 12 AM PT.If you're happy with the current build in your account, you're all set! We require no further action from you at this time.

If you would like to view or make changes to your current build, you can do so by clicking the “Edit Build” button below (Currently Available on Desktop Only). Please submit any changes before January 02, 2023 12 AM PT. After that date, we will not be able to accept further changes.
